INDIAN TRIBUNAL RULES REPURCHASE OF VESTED ESOP RIGHTS IS TAXABLE AS CAPITAL GAINS
External News

SCC Online

Finance, tax and accounting
Stock options
India

Bangalore ITAT held that vested but unexercised ESOP rights were capital assets and that repurchase proceeds were taxable as long-term capital gains rather than salary perquisites.

UNACADEMY ESOP MOVE EXPLAINED: LEGAL, ETHICAL, OR UNFAIR TO EMPLOYEES?
External News

India Today

Legal and regulatory
Stock options
India

Unacademy recently cut the ESOP exercise window for former employees from 10 years to just 30 days, sparking legal and ethical concerns over fairness, as employees may lose practical opportunity to realize wealth from their options. The change exposes ex-employees to immediate tax liabilities on potentially illiquid shares, while investors with preferred stock retain protections, leaving employees at the bottom of the payout hierarchy. This controversy highlights broader risks in startup ESOPs, emphasizing the importance of legal safeguards, careful evaluation of exercise terms, and awareness that paper value may not translate to real financial benefit.
